HENNESSEY John L. 1971 - 2019It is with such heavy hearts that the family announces the sudden passing of John Leslie Hennessey, age 48, at his home on Wednesday, June 12, 2019. John was the beloved son of the late Walter and Mary (Tobin) Hennessey. John was a kind, easy going spirit with a wonderful sense of humor. He loved nature, sports, especially soccer and hockey (Philadelphia Flyers was his team). He enjoyed travelling and was fortunate to have had the opportunity to visit many other countries. He loved to cook, never afraid to experiment and try new things. John was bright, always up to date on current events and always up for the Jeopardy challenge. John was extremely proud of his two sons, Philip, a bright Masters graduate of Literature, and his young son, Kieran, who was the apple of his eye. Whenever one ran into John, it was only a matter of minutes before he took out his phone and showed you pictures. He will be sadly missed by his two sons: Philip of Ontario, Kieran and his mother Terri, both of Moncton; brothers and sisters: Beverly, Liz (Mike), Walt (Jackie), Danny (Diane), Mary Clare (Aiden), Bill (Franca) and Michael; nieces and nephews: Scott, Lisa, Stephen, Steve, Shawn, Trevor, Lesley, Jenine, Maggie, Mario, Patrick, Juliana and Leah; cousins and friends. Visiting hours will be Monday, June 17th from 2:00 – 3:30 pm, followed by funeral mass at 4:00 pm at St. Edward’s Parish, Long Shore Road, Kelligrews. In memory of John, a donation can be made to the Kieran Hennessey Trust Fund or the Heart and Stroke Foundation.
